Reinforcing Learning

Homework serves as a valuable tool for reinforcing what students have learned in the classroom. When you learn topics in class, they’re often explained in a way that you can understand the material but, the real learning comes when you begin doing the work yourself. After all, there’s a reason why the expression “learn by doing” is a thing. By actively engaging with the material, you allow yourself to internalize concepts and improve in your own way, at your own pace.

Practicing Skills

Another reason why homework is important is that it allows you to practice and refine your skills. Whether it’s solving math problems, writing essays, or conducting scientific experiments, practice is crucial for mastery. Homework provides the necessary practice that helps you develop a deeper level of proficiency in various subjects.

Preparation for Tests

Homework plays a significant role in preparing you for assessments such as quizzes, tests, and exams. When you consistently complete homework assignments, you actively review and reinforce the material, making it easier to recall during assessments. Homework helps you identify areas where you need additional practice or clarification, enabling you to seek help before important evaluations.
